47.4.3 Digital-to-Analog Converter (DAC) Characteristics

Table 47-9. Operating Conditions (1)
SymbolParametersConditionsMinTypMaxUnit
AVREFExternal reference voltage 1-VDDANA-0.6V
Internal reference voltage 1 -1-V
Internal reference voltage 2 -VDDANA-V
Linear output voltage range 0.05-VDDANA-0.05V
Minimum resistive load 5--kOhm
Maximum capacitance load --100pF
IDDDC supply current(2)Voltage pump disabled-175270µA
Note:
  1. These values are based on simulation otherwise noted.
  2. These values are based on characterization. These values are not covered in test limits in production.
Table 47-10. Accuracy Characteristics (1)(2)
SymbolParameterConditions Min.Typ.Max.Units
RESInput resolution --10Bits
INL Integral non-linearityVREF= Ext 1.0VVDD = 1.62V+/-0,2 +/-0,5+/-1.4LSB
VDD = 3.63V+/-0,2 +/-0,4+/-1,2
VREF = VDDANAVDD = 1.62V+/-0,2 +/-0,6+/-2.1
VDD = 3.63V+/-0,2 +/-0,5+/-1,9
VREF= INT1VVDD = 1.62V+/-0,4 +/-0,7+/-4.2
VDD = 3.63V+/-0,4 +/-0,8+/-6
DNL Differential non-linearityVREF= Ext 1.0VVDD = 1.62V +/-0,1 +/-0,3+/-2LSB
VDD = 3.63V+/-0,1 +/-0,3+/-1.5
VREF= VDDANAVDD = 1.62V+/-0,1 +-0,2+/-3.0
VDD = 3.63V+/-0,1 +/-0,2+/-1.6
VREF= INT1VVDD = 1.62V+/-0,3 +/-0,6+/-4.3
VDD = 3.63V +/-0,3 +/-0,8+/-7
Gain errorVREF= Ext 1.0V -+/-4+/-16mV
VREF= VDDANA -+/-12+/-60mV
VREF= INT1V -+/-1+/-23mV
Offset errorVREF= Ext 1.0V -+/-1+/-13mV
VREF= VDDANA -+/-2.5+/-32mV
VREF= INT1V -+/-1.5+/-30mV
Note:
  1. All values measured using a conversion rate of 350ksps.
  2. These values are based on characterization. They are not covered in test limits in production.
